“Trump Announces Strait of Hormuz Blockade Amid Rising Tensions”

Published on

Donald Trump is poised to initiate a blockade in the Strait of Hormuz imminently. The US military is gearing up to impose restrictions on all Iranian ports and coastal regions starting Monday, following Trump’s pledge to take charge of the strait. Ceasefire discussions in Pakistan concluded without a resolution over the weekend, leading the US Central Command to confirm that the blockade will commence at 10 am ET (3 pm UK time). Notably, passage through the strait will still be permitted for ships traveling between non-Iranian ports, despite Iran’s Revolutionary Guard asserting Iranian sovereignty over the area.

Expressing dissent towards the planned blockade, Sir Keir Starmer emphasized that the UK will not partake in the endeavor. Trump, in a separate context, criticized Pope Leo, remarking that the pontiff is not performing adequately. His comments came after the Catholic leader condemned the US for its perceived overconfidence in the conflict.

Trump, upon returning to Washington, dismissed the significance of Iranian officials resuming negotiations, stating his indifference to their participation. He mentioned that Iran had expressed intentions to pursue nuclear armament during recent talks led by Vice President JD Vance, asserting that Iran will not be allowed to obtain nuclear weapons.

Iran’s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i decried the US for its perceived intransigence and imposition of a blockade during the peace negotiations. Additionally, Iran’s navy commander Shahram Irani announced that they are closely monitoring US military movements in the region, labeling Trump’s threats of a naval blockade as absurd and laughable.

As tensions escalate, oil prices have surged following Trump’s announcement of the blockade on Iranian ports, reaching over $100 a barrel. The UK is collaborating with France and other allies to establish a coalition aimed at safeguarding freedom of navigation in the region. In a joint effort, Sir Keir Starmer and French President Emmanuel Macron have concurred on the necessity of a broad coalition to address the situation.

Moreover, the UK is organizing discussions with partner nations to facilitate the reopening of the Strait of Hormuz and explore diplomatic strategies to pressure Iran into compliance. Starmer reiterated the UK’s stance against participating in the blockade, emphasizing the importance of keeping the strait open for global trade and energy supplies.
